EMEA Gas Turbine Engineer – Outage Engineering TPM at General Electric (GE)



  2022-09-16
  Nigeria

GE (NYSE:GE) drives the world forward by tackling its biggest challenges. By combining world-class engineering with software and analytics, GE helps the world work more efficiently, reliably, and safely. GE people are global, diverse and dedicated, operating with the highest integrity and passion to fulfill GE’s mission and deliver for our customers.

We are recruiting to fill the position below:

Job Title: Outage Engineering Technical Project Manager (TPM) – EMEA Gas Turbine Engineer

Job ID: R3659979
Location: Victoria Island, Lagos

Job Description

  • Technical Project Manager (TPM) with extensive experience in GT26/13E2 legacy Alstom technology.
  • The TPM stands at the forefront of Customers and represents GE in technical matters related to outage planning, outage execution, technical operation support and trouble shooting of GT26/13E2 fleet in EMEA pole.
  • TPM will also act as point contact for all technical problem resolution for 26/13E2 fleet coordinating technical efforts with customer support engineers (CSEs) from Gas Power Customer Service Engineering organization to provide solutions to customers.
  • As a key position of our Gas Power Services business, the TPM will lead technical issues of the assigned GT fleet, closely coordinating with all internal GE engineering and commercial / operation functions to ensure a consistent and smooth customer experience.
  • Further, the TPM works closely with the Design, Parts, Configuration, MYA Systems Engineering, Product Service teams and establishes a close partnership with customer support engineers to ensure world class Engineering support for our customers.

Roles and Responsibilities

  • TPM (Technical Project Manager) leads technical Customer interface for assigned GT26/13E2 fleet in coordination with CSEs, CPMs, CSLs, TAs.
    Collaborates with internal engineering teams (i.e. Requisitions, Design, Parts, Configurations and Product Service) and CSEs to ensures consistent technical communication to Customers.
  • Lead outage planning through OSA tool, process and milestone review calls with CPM/CSL/Field core to layout detailed Engineering recommendations to help site to plan outages. During milestones reviews, also looks for Extra work opportunities.
  • Apply RAM+ to all outage planning assessment.
  • Leads identification and implementation of  business opportunities to improve assigned fleet.
  • Accountable for plant technical history (RCA, technical issues, config, outage forecasting)  in close collaboration with internal GE engineering (i.e. Customer Support Engg, Parts, Product Service and Configuration engineering teams).
  • Provides inputs to application and requisition engineering to influence offers (ITO) and execution (OTR) of standardized CM&U and supports consolidation and  integration of CM&U scope into standard outage schedule.
  • Support FieldCore with technical briefing during outage planning and execution of the assigned GT26/13E2 fleet.
  • Shares lesson learnt with other regional poles and implement the learning from other regions as applicable.
  • Look for simplification opportunities to optimize day to day activities,
  • Lead technical customer presentations (i.e. outage scope, issue resolution)
  • Coordinates technical issue resolution prior, during and after outage execution.
  • Complete Exchange Scenario planning for capital parts.

Required Qualifications

  • Bachelor’s Degree in Engineering or related field from an accredited college or university, or equivalent experience.
  • Significant engineering experience in Gas Turbine, turbomachinery, design, or Gas power plant domain.
  • Able to travel globally as needed.
  • Drive decisions and navigates ambiguity, defines priorities connected to business needs.
  • Proven experience with gas turbine technology (specifically with the GT26/13E2 technology), maintenance planning and execution and upgrades.
  • Experience in successfully communicating with senior leadership and other stakeholders, both internally and externally , both verbally and in writing.
  • Good presentation skills, able to explain technical issues to target groups such as Customer Management, technical and operations teams.
  • Able to judge and analyze technical risks with respect to commercial impact and requirements.
  • Strong interpersonal and leadership skills.
  • Good skills to document, plan and manage programs that further the knowledge, understanding and capability of the business portfolios associated to assigned GT26/13E2 fleet.

Desired Characteristics:

  • Masters Degree in Mechanical Engineering.
  • Program management experience.
  • Problem analysis and resolution skills.
  • Basic understanding of BOP and accessories will be an added advantage.
  • Experience in design and/or product service



This job originally appeared elsewhere


Share this job with your friends!
Facebook Twitter LinkedIn whatsapp

Get jobs similar to "EMEA Gas Turbine Engineer – Outage Engineering TPM at General Electric (GE)" in your inbox


  • Email this to a friend
  • Share with a friend
          Facebook Twitter LinkedIn whatsapp
  • Report this Job
  • Save this Job

RELATED JOBS IN NIGERIA


Crevtus Cirrent Job Opportunity – Apply Now! 2022-09-28


Contact Number for INEC Election Staff Recruitment 2022/2023 2022-09-15


Finance Assistant (Daily Worker) at Action Against Hunger 2022-09-21


Rand Merchant Bank Graduate Trainee 2022 Programme Recruitment ( 5.7.A.R Programme) 2022-03-23


Call Centre Quality Analyst at Eat ‘N’ Go Limited 2022-09-23